Add description of docker images
parent
d13e8891a4
commit
27b42c2810
@ -0,0 +1,82 @@
|
||||
<header>Docker Images</header>
|
||||
<p>
|
||||
I maintain a few docker images that I use for my development environment and/or
|
||||
for deployments in my personal infrastructure.
|
||||
</p>
|
||||
|
||||
<section>
|
||||
<header>
|
||||
hugotty/php-fpm
|
||||
|
||||
<a style="float: right" href="https://ci.snorba.art/hugo/docker-php-fpm">
|
||||
<img src="https://ci.snorba.art/api/badges/hugo/docker-php-fpm/status.svg?ref=refs/heads/php8" />
|
||||
</a>
|
||||
</header>
|
||||
<p>
|
||||
This is a php-fpm container that exposes its fastcgi protocol over tcp on port
|
||||
3000. Use it in combination with a webserver to deploy PHP websites. Opcache
|
||||
is enabled by default.
|
||||
</p>
|
||||
<ul>
|
||||
<li><a href="https://git.snorba.art/hugo/docker-php-fpm/src/branch/php8">Source Code</a></li>
|
||||
<li><a href="https://hub.docker.com/r/hugotty/php8-fpm">Docker Hub</a></li>
|
||||
</ul>
|
||||
</section>
|
||||
|
||||
<section>
|
||||
<header>
|
||||
hugotty/nginx
|
||||
|
||||
<a style="float: right" href="https://ci.snorba.art/hugo/docker-nginx">
|
||||
<img src="https://ci.snorba.art/api/badges/hugo/docker-nginx/status.svg" />
|
||||
</a>
|
||||
</header>
|
||||
<p>
|
||||
This is a vanilla nginx container that uses the debian distribution's nginx
|
||||
package. Mount your configuration in <code>/etc/nginx/sites-enabled</code> and
|
||||
you're off to the races!
|
||||
</p>
|
||||
<ul>
|
||||
<li><a href="https://git.snorba.art/hugo/docker-nginx">Source Code</a></li>
|
||||
<li><a href="https://hub.docker.com/r/hugotty/nginx">Docker Hub</a></li>
|
||||
</ul>
|
||||
</section>
|
||||
|
||||
<section>
|
||||
<header>hugotty/workspace</header>
|
||||
<p>
|
||||
This is a container that I use in combination with a golang binary to package
|
||||
my dotfiles into a portable development environment. I might add a more
|
||||
elaborate explanation of this later on when it's a bit more fleshed out. Until
|
||||
then maybe take a look at the code if you want to see how it works right now
|
||||
:).
|
||||
</p>
|
||||
|
||||
<ul>
|
||||
<li><a href="https://git.snorba.art/hugo/workspace">Source Code</a></li>
|
||||
<li><a href="https://hub.docker.com/r/hugotty/workspace">Docker Hub</a></li>
|
||||
</ul>
|
||||
|
||||
<section>
|
||||
<p>Example usage of the CLI executable:</p>
|
||||
<div class="code-sample">
|
||||
<pre># Start a bash shell inside the container, </pre>
|
||||
<pre># with home directory mounted</pre>
|
||||
<pre>workspace run</pre>
|
||||
<pre></pre>
|
||||
<pre># Run emacs inside the container. If present,</pre>
|
||||
<pre># workspace will mount an X11 socket</pre>
|
||||
<pre># so GUI emacs is an available option.</pre>
|
||||
<pre>workspace run emacs</pre>
|
||||
<pre></pre>
|
||||
<pre># You can use "run" to execute any command you want</pre>
|
||||
<pre>workspace run COMMAND</pre>
|
||||
</div>
|
||||
</section>
|
||||
|
||||
</section>
|
||||
|
||||
|
||||
<!-- Local Variables: -->
|
||||
<!-- sgml-basic-offset: 1 -->
|
||||
<!-- End: -->
|
@ -0,0 +1 @@
|
||||
3651192672 2578
|
@ -0,0 +1 @@
|
||||
1653468269
|
@ -0,0 +1 @@
|
||||
1653466573
|
Loading…
Reference in New Issue